On 4/22/2022 Licensing Program Analyst (LPA), Judy Laureano conducted an unannounced Annual Required Inspection and was met by Esther Renteria. LPA conducted the inspection is Spanish, Licensee is Spanish speaking but understand English. Days and hours of operation are 24 hours a day, Monday through Sunday, but currently has children enrolled from 6:00 am to 2:30 p.m.

LPA toured the home inside and outside and a census was taken. Current facility sketch reviewed, and Licensee confirmed that the living room and the family room is used for the day care. The following areas are currently OFF LIMITS: the kitchen, bathroom 2, Bedroom 1/office, Bedroom 2, and Bedroom 3. LPA observed a door with a remote/locked that makes the bedrooms and bathroom 2 inaccessible to the children in care. The bathroom that children use are bathroom 3 next to the family room and bathroom 1 next to the laundry room.

There is no swimming pool or other bodies of water on the premises. There are no firearms or ammunition on the premises. No poisons were observed during the inspection. Detergents, cleaning compounds and other hazardous items are made inaccessible. LPA observed all cleaning solutions stored in a cabinet with a safety latch above the washer unit.

LPA observed a working fire place in the family room barricaded and made inaccessible to the children in care.

There is a working fire extinguisher, smoke detector, carbon monoxide detector and adequate heating and ventilation for safety and comfort.
There are no stairs in this home. Safe toys and play equipment are observed. The home has working telephone service and LPA confirmed the phone number is 818-909-0229.

LPA observed one infants in care. LPA discussed Safe Sleep Regulations with licensee. LPA will email licensee current Safe Sleep Regulations. There is one cribs for each infant in care, cribs and play yards are kept free from all loose articles and objects while infants are sleeping, and there are no objects hanging above or attached to the crib or play yard. Infants are not swaddled while in care. Provider physically checks on sleeping infants every fifteen minutes and documents any signs of distress which includes but is not limited to flushed skin color, increase in body temperature, restlessness and labored breathing. Infants can be visually observed through an open door if sleeping in a separate room. Individual Infant Sleeping Plan is completed and in file for each infant up to 12 months of age. Infants up to 12 months of age are placed on their backs for sleeping.

Licensee ensures that children in care are supervised at all times and is aware children shall not be left in parked vehicles. Car seats are used for transportation purposes only and are not used for sleeping children. The outdoor play area in the backyard is fenced and there are no hazards to children present. Capacity as specified on the license is being maintained.

LPA reviewed a sample of children’s files and observed files were complete with emergency information as required. Licensee agreed to send via email a copy of LIC 9227 for infant who was just enrolled on 4/21/2022. Licensee’s Mandated Reporter Training was completed 11/29/2021. Licensee’s pediatric CPR/First Aid expires 6/12/2022. A review of records indicates that all employees and/or volunteers have immunization records. Licensee agrees to email LPA copy of Flu vaccine or waiver by 5/2/2022.

All adults who reside or work in the home have a criminal record clearance or exemption. There are no excluded individuals present at this home.

Incidental Medical Services (IMS) are not currently being provided. Licensee is aware that an IMS plan is required to be submitted to the licensing office if they provide any of these services.
